Enjoy a Reader’s Theater performance of a historical fiction play written by Luca Connor, a Youth Enrichment at Stepping Stones (YES2) program participant. Listen to a thought provoking debate between Gustave Whitehead and the Wright Brothers. After the performance, create and test your own glider.
